6 plants vegged 5-6 weeks from clone... topped and trained properly.. in 5 gallon buckets... with all your enviormental issues tuned in... under 1000 watts should give u around or a lil over A pound depending on strain.. thats one way of it.. each plant should give 3-4 oz a plant..

Totally depends on conditions under which they are grown and the genetics. Under the right conditions, 6 plants could certainly produce a lb, but there is really no way to predict unless you have experience with method and strain, even then there can always be unforeseen problems.

again that was for indica dom plants whice i grow... keep in mind sativas veg much faster!!! and stretch way more... for a fast vegging strain like lets say trainwreck.. i woild only do 4 plantzs vegged like 3 weeks.. cuzz an 18 inch sativa going into bloom could en up 3-4 times that height when its finished
